16S-3S rRNA Intergenic Spacer Region을 이용한 Vibrio fluvialis의 검출
강현실 ( Kang Hyeon Sil ),허문수 ( Heo Mun Su ),이제희 ( Lee Je Hui ) 한국환경생물학회 2003 환경생물 : 환경생물학회지 Vol.21 No.1
We have examined the 16S rRNA intergenic spacer regions(ISR) of Vibrio Fluvialis. ISRs were PCR amplified, cloned into a plasmid vector and then sequenced. As results of ISR nucleotide sequence analysis, total of 6 clones were isolated depending on the size. The clones were different in both the number and the composition of the tRNA genes, and were designated ISR-A, ISR-E, ISR-E1, ISR-IA, ISR-EKV, ISR-EKAV. ISR-A contains tRNA^(Ala) ; ISR-IA, tRNA^(Ile)-tRNA^(Ala) ; ISR-EKV, tRNA^(Glu)-tRNA^(Lys)-tRNA^(Val) ; ISE-EKAV, tRNA^(Glu)-tRNA^(Lys)-tRNA^(Ala)-tRNA^(Val) ; ISR-E and E1, tRNA^(Glu) clusters. ISR-EKV was shown to be a minor type out of the six ISR tyoes and showed a very limited homology between ISR-EKV from V. Fluvialis and ISRs from other Vibrio species. Therefore ISR-EKV sequence was used to design species-specific primers to detect V. fluvialis from other Vibrio species by PCR reaction . The specificity of the primers was examined using genomic DNA of other Vibrios as Templates for PCR reaction. The result showed that PCR can be a useful method to detect V. fluvialis among Vibrio species in a single PCR reaction.
